No I am not asking how to configure a tablet to not use mobile mode.
My problem is on desktop browsers. Long ago I set the option, "Disable Infinite Scroll." I also set "Never go to Mobile Skin." However sometimes a desktop browser goes into mobile mode only on FT and the setting gets ignored.
I would like an FT setting that says never use infinite scroll in any mode on any device. It seems like the current 2 options should do that but for some reason do not always work.

Disable it in your options and then switch to the full site on your mobile device. Mobile skin does not allow you to disable infinite scroll
